时间选择器和地点选择器
2017-03-10 本文已影响106人
伪文艺的程序员
废话不多说,开整
Picker
时间选择器
- (IBAction)timeBtnClick:(id)sender {
WLDatePickerView * datePicker = [[WLDatePickerView alloc]initWithFrame:self.view.bounds];
__weak typeof(self)weakself = self;
[datePicker show:1 after:0 cancelButton:@"取消" doneButton:@"完成" cancelButtonDidClikedAction:^(NSDate *date) {
NSDateFormatter * format = [[NSDateFormatter alloc]init];
[format setDateFormat:@" yyyy-MM-dd HH:mm"];
NSString * timeStr = [format stringFromDate:date];
weakself.timeLabel.text = timeStr;
}];
}
地点选择器
- (IBAction)selectAdress:(id)sender {
[self.view endEditing:YES];
AddressPickView *addressPickView = [AddressPickView shareInstance];
[self.view addSubview:addressPickView];
addressPickView.block = ^(NSString *province,NSString *city,NSString *town){
//UITextField *cityTf = [self.view viewWithTag:702];
_province = province;
_city = city;
_town = town;
_userCity = [NSString stringWithFormat:@"%@,%@,%@",province,city,town];
self.addressLabel.text = _userCity;
self.addressLabel.textColor = [UIColor blackColor];
};
}
Clone
git clone https://github.com/KingComeFromChina/Picks.git
Use
已经封装好,Clone下来后,直接把WLDatePickerView和AddressPickView拉入项目中
Picture
![](https://img.haomeiwen.com/i3873966/926cd5983abf5e07.png)
![](https://img.haomeiwen.com/i3873966/8f9d3fa981b4edc2.png)
![](https://img.haomeiwen.com/i3873966/da414e65fd1466fc.png)
![](https://img.haomeiwen.com/i3873966/65820a6a93e6f2be.png)